Your basic raid AA set up is AGI/INT to the end abilities, then the rest in STA, maxing out heal crits. In our Coercer tree's ive got Thoughtsnap, Tash and Coercive Healing, with the spare points put into Mana.

The reason the Mana line was my spare points line was that with in a dirge in my group we're already way past the cap on basic power regen. That leaves the points you put into breeze and Mind's Eye kind of a waste (I didnt say any way of going down the tree without having to put at least some points there). The points are useful on the other abilities, but Manaward is pretty much a waste. Power drains seem to be either non-existant, or Complete drains, with 1 or 2 exceptions. Thoughtsnap has some utility beyond the obvious too.

<p>AGI and INT line full down rest to str lineCoercer tree down to Tash, Coercive healing and some points to mana things and to reuse of sonic boom and Ego melt.Thoughsnap and Manaward are 99% useless if you tank rocks and coz there are nearly no mobs that drain power that low that manward would reduce it.</p><p>Str line is nice like 50% of the time when you are able to melee the mob too, Currently like 9-14% of my dps comes from autoattack.</p>

<p>Full agi line is a common choice and the casting times are quite nice and helpfull</p><p>Int line is also a must have mostly for the crit as the last one demand quite a bit of effort to work</p><p>Sta line for the 16% heal crit is why i hear healers say thanks with coercive healing</p><p>For coercer tree coercive healing on shaman for boost of maximum ward is nice (add the proc from claymore reward i think one did about 5K ward once) evade the mindbend AA it's completely unusuable but max empathic link if you got some big DPS in raid they'll love that one.</p><p>Rest of choices are hard i'll just say to evade putting anything in manashroud it's simply not worth and chanelling can be very nice but raidwise if you need to cast it twice it would mean a fight over 15mn (ten mn recast with AA and I hope your power can last five mns before you need that one) personnally i'll try tashiana and thought snap with ten points in group mana regen line</p><p>Good luck</p>
